Gold Coast coach Justin Holbrook says Kieran Foran’s arrival subsequent season from Manly might be invaluable for “not just the halves, but the whole team”.
The 31-year-old’s two-year deal was made official on Sunday, with the off-contract premiership winner set to hitch the Titans from 2023 on a deal reportedly value near $800,000.
It comes with the membership on a five-game shedding streak and sitting equal final with a 2-7 document after permitting captain and established halfback Jamal Fogarty an early exit from his contract to hitch Canberra this season.
Younger playmaking duo AJ Brimson and Toby Sexton have struggled to kind a partnership, not helped by damage to fellow younger gun fullback Jayden Campbell.
Holbrook hopes Foran, who turns 32 later this 12 months, will return some stability to a aspect that completed eighth final 12 months and had anticipated to climb greater in 2022.
“Kieran brings a wealth of experience to our squad and this will be invaluable for not just the halves, but the whole team,” Holbrook mentioned of the 246-gamer.
“He’s a world-class participant who has performed in large matches and he’ll assist deliver alongside the younger halves in our squad, in addition to present fast influence on the sector from subsequent 12 months.

“We know we have some great Gold Coast juniors coming through and Kieran will support that transition over the coming seasons.”
Retired champion halfback Cooper Cronk mentioned the swoop was a no brainer for the Gold Coast.
“I understand both sides, if I’m the Titans and he’s an experienced half I’m going after him,” Cronk informed Fox Sports activities.
“They completely want somebody like Kieran Foran … Kieran bleeds Manly, he’s the Northern Seashores, he’s gained a contest.
“He’s been a very good player going back there (after stints with Canterbury, the Warriors and Parramatta), he’s found that form that’s made him one of the stars.”
